Halva Was Jealous; Nevzine – Discover Turkish Dessert

The dessert recipe that has left the country in awe of its taste: Nevzine! This dessert, where the sweet taste of tahini meets with syrup with molasses, must be tried in every kitchen. It is certain that it will become one of your favorite recipes after trying it once.

Materials of Nevzine;

  • 125 grams of butter at room temperature
  • 1 teaspoon of milk
  • 1 teacup of oil
  • 1 teaspoon of tahini
  • 1 tablespoon of vinegar
  • 1 cup of walnuts
  • 1 packet of baking powder
  • 3 cups flour

For sherbet;

  • 2.5 cups sugar
  • 2 glasses of water
  • Half a glass of grape molasses
  • few drops of lemon juice

Preparation of Nevzine;

  • Put the water, sugar and lemon juice in a saucepan on the stove and bring to a boil.
  • After turning off the stove, add the molasses and let it cool.
  • For the dough, put butter, milk, oil, tahini, vinegar, walnut kernels and baking powder in a mixing bowl and mix.
  • Gradually add about 3 cups of flour to obtain a soft dough.
  • Press and spread your dough on the greased baking dish with your hands and shape it vertically by drawing it with the help of a fork.
  • Bake in a preheated 180 degree oven for about 30 minutes.
  • Cut the dessert whose first temperature comes out and spread the cooled syrup evenly on it.
  • Take the dessert with syrup on the serving plate and garnish with optional tahini and serve.

Nevzine is not a dessert that can be made and eaten frequently, because it has high calories. But it is a dessert that can be shared with the crowd, especially during the holidays.
